21 ARRESTED DURING TWO SEPARATE POLICE OPERATIONS

POLICE are reporting the arrest of 21 persons in separate operations conducted by officers from the Southeastern and Southwestern Divisions on Wednesday 18th February 2015.During the operation conducted by Southeastern Division officers, 7 persons were arrested for various offences such as Arm robbery, house breaking and stealing.

During the operation conducted by Southwestern Division officers, 14 persons were arrested for various offences such as, house breaking, shop breaking, possession of dangerous drugs and outstanding court warrants.

The Southeastern operation was under the command of Superintendent Maxine Leary-Rolle and theSouthwestern operation was under the command of Superintendent Matthew Edgecombe.

POLICE SEEK PUBLIC’S HELP IN SOLVING AN ARMED ROBBERY

POLICE are seeking the public’s help in solving an armed robbery that occurred on Wednesday 18th February 2015. According to reports, shortly after 7:00pm, a man armed with a firearm robbed a store located on East Street and Bahama Avenue of a 40” flat screen television, a large amount of cell phones and a small amount of cash before fleeing on foot.

The suspect is described as a dark male wearing a black hoodied jacket with yellow stripes, and a tan pants with a navy blue and white Adidas gym bag.

Investigations are ongoing
